PATEK PHILIPPE. A LADY'S 18K GOLD, DIAMOND AND MOTHER-OF-PEARL WRISTWATCH
SIGNED PATEK PHILIPPE, GENEVA, GOLDEN ELLIPSE MODEL, MOVEMENT NO. 1969955, CASE NO. 4057515, REF. NO. 4831, MANUFACTURED IN 1999
Cal. E15 quartz movement, mother-of-pearl dial, applied Arabic and diamond-set disc numerals, oval-shaped case, pavé set diamond bezel, intertwined lugs, back secured by four screws, case, dial and movement signed, 18k gold Patek Philippe buckle
25.5mm length

Lot Essay

Accompanied by a Patek Philippe Extract from Archives comfirming production of the present watch in 1999 and its subsequent sale on September 21st, 1999. Further accompanied by a Patek Philippe presentation box, leather envelope, product literature, tie tag, suede pouch, additional red and pink crocodile straps and outer packaging.

To the best of our knowledge, this watch has never before been offered in public.
